Symptoms to Watch For

Excessive thirst, vomiting, tremors, seizures from sodium

What You Need to Know

Soy sauce is extremely high in sodium — even a small amount can cause sodium ion poisoning in pets. One tablespoon contains enough sodium to be dangerous for a small dog.

Source: ASPCA Animal Poison Control

What should I do if my cat eats soy sauce?

Contact your veterinarian or the ASPCA Animal Poison Control Center at (888) 426-4435 immediately. Do not induce vomiting unless instructed by a professional.
